Tasks
- Develop new components and modules as part of the project team;
- Support and optimize existing components and modules;
- Take an active part at all stages of product creation, make suggestions for its improvement.
Our expectations
- Strong command of JavaScript (ES5, ES6, Babel), TypeScript;
- Knowledge of basic data structures, understanding of algorithms and optimization methods, basic understanding of the representation of information in the memory;
- Knowledge of basic patterns, techniques and methods of system design;
- Basic knowledge about HTTP, WebSocket networks;
- Knowledge in the field of web application security, the main attack vectors and methods of protection against them.
Will be a plus
- Functional programming experience;
- Knowledge of PHP – 5.6 and higher, an additional plus will be experience with Symfony, Laravel, Yii frameworks.
Additionally
- Willingness to discuss relocation to Georgia;
- The ability to work from anywhere in the world.